JOB TITLE: Support Worker
LOCATION: North West London
ACCOUNTABLE TO: Project/Deputy Manager
INTRODUCTION: Adolphus Care provides support and care to people with mild to moderate learning difficulties and/or mental health issues to assist them to live a full and active life. Service users require support from staff to assist in the completion of daily tasks around their home as well as accessing educational and employment opportunities in the community. We empower our service users therefore, we assist them to complete tasks themselves, NOT complete tasks for them.
Ideally we give our service users the life skills they need to move on to more independent accommodation in the community.
PRINCIPLE RESPONSIBILITIES:
SERVICE USERS:
To ensure:-
1. Service user's rights and responsibilities are upheld at all times.
2. Service users are supported in all aspects of social and domestic skills training.
3. Service users are fully involved with all aspects of their support planning and delivery.
4. Service users are supported in managing their finances and keeping appropriate records.
5. Appropriate leisure and other social activities are made available to service users in accordance with their needs and wishes.
6. Support and monitor service users use of prescribed medication and the keeping of appropriate records.
7. Each service user has a key/link worker allocated to them.
8. Appropriate communication with multi agency professionals, staff, relatives and advocates including the completion of reports etc where necessary.
9. Service users are supported to hold regular service user's meetings.
10. Service users are supported where necessary to engagements such as hospital appointments etc.
11. The confidentiality of service user's personal information.
12. Each service user is treated as an individual and their human rights are respected.
STAFF:
You are required to:-
1. Encourage the development and maintenance of good professional standards in practice and an appropriate attitude to the needs of the service users.
2. Undertake staff development and training.
3. Undertake regular individual staff supervision.
4. Engage in regular staff meetings - encouraging participation of all members of staff.
5. Ensure comprehensive records are meticulously maintained in respect of all service users, staff and the project.
6. Follow Action Plans and Person-Centred Plans monitoring and recording outcomes.
7. Ensure that families and multi-agencies are closely involved in the review of service user's progress.
8. Follow the Complaints and Guidance Procedure in accordance with Adolphus Care guidelines.
9. Maintain the welfare and safety of service users, staff, visitors and the Project in accordance with Health and Safety legislation.
10. Undertake shifts based on the published rota and around the needs of service users, subject to negotiation with the Project Manager. The post holder will normally need to available to undertake at least one sleepover per week.
FINANCIAL:
You are required to:
1. Maintain honesty at all times in your dealings with service user's funds and petty cash in accordance with the Adolphus Care Financial Management Guidelines.
2. Give best efforts to ensure all expenditure for the Project is kept within the budget limits set by the Project Manager.
3. Where it is necessary to exceed a spending limit you are required to inform the Project Manager before you do so.
4. Identify and notify the Project Manager of any significant changes in service user's support needs, which may have resource implications.
5. Be responsible for other budgets allocated to the Project such as Petty Cash.
GENERAL:
You are required to:
1. be fully conversant with the Company's Policies and Procedures.
2. Adhere to the Policies and Procedures of Adolphus Care.
3. Keep the Project Manager/Service Manager informed of specific areas of difficulty.
4. Undertake any other related duties commensurate within the general level of responsibility of the post as directed by the Project Manager/Service Manager.
